One of the trepidations for many in embracing geolocation apps such as Foursquare or Yelp and even saying much on Facebook, is the risk of being robbed. It is not an unfounded fear. Burglars have also embraced the web and social media in casing their intended targets. In a recent discussion with a Denver police lieutenant, he suggested people with nice cars not leave their registration in those cars. He stated burglars break into the cars close to restaurants, not so much for items within the car, but to find out where the owners live, knowing they will have an hour plus of undisturbed time while the home owners are enjoying their meals. The same can be gleaned from check-in websites and the postings on social media sites like Facebook. Taking a little caution in what you say online can go a long way in helping keep your home safe and secure. So too can a simple burglar alarm system.
